Window resize jquery w3schools. The keypress event is similar to the keydown event.
- Window resize jquery w3schools. Global variables are properties of the window object.
- Window resize jquery w3schools. The difference is that the onmouseenter event does not bubble (does not propagate up W3Schools offers free online tutorials, references and exercises in all the major languages of the web. The blur event occurs when an element loses focus. responsive {position: relative;} Returns the width of the screen (excluding the Windows Taskbar) colorDepth. Show the link that contains should open and close the topnav (. Min. You will also learn how to customize the appearance and behavior of the modal box with different classes and options. You will also learn how to add captions, thumbnails, and modal galleries to enhance your image display. Aug 9, 2010 · step 1: Click the right button of mouse and click on 'Inspect' and then click 'console'. Example: resize the browser window to see that the three div elements below will display horizontally on large screens and stack vertically on small The window object is supported by all browsers. innerHeight to get the current screen size of a page. A text area can hold an unlimited number of characters, and the text renders in a fixed-width font (usually Courier). Default value. Scroll the document to the horizontal position 500: window. Use window. The background-size property specifies the size of the background images. The scale property defines values for how much an element is scaled in x- and y-directions. By default, the user can move, resize, and close a Window. To assign a click event to all paragraphs on a page, you can do this: $ ( "p" ). Your web page should look good, and be easy to use, regardless of the device. If the content is smaller than the minimum width, the minimum width will be applied. The location object is a property of the window object. Jan 7, 2014 · You have very little control over how large a window really is. Syntax. The jQuery slideUp() method is used to slide up an element. <script>. resize(function() {. The slice () Method. The scroll event works for all scrollable elements and the window object (browser window). Resizing the window is an event that a ResizeObserver can capture by definition, but calling appendChild() also resizes that element (unless overflow: hidden is set), because it needs to make space for the new elements.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. A window in full-screen mode must also be in theater mode. The window. Negative values not allowed: location=yes|no|1|0: Whether or not to display the address field Jul 7, 2023 · The jQuery resize () method is an inbuilt method that is used when the browser window changes its size, resize () method triggers an event when the size of an element is changed, allowing you to perform actions or apply styles based on the new dimensions. The jQuery stop() method is used to stop an animation or effect before it is finished. Current Screen Size. Background images can also respond to resizing and scaling. Glyphicons. To clear a timeout, use the id returned from setTimeout (): myTimeout = setTimeout ( function, milliseconds ); Then you can to stop the execution by calling clearTimeout (): Whether or not to display the browser in full-screen mode. There are four different syntaxes you can use with this property: the keyword syntax ("auto", "cover" and "contain"), the one-value syntax (sets the width of the image (height becomes "auto"), the two-value syntax (first value: width of the image height: 90vh; } You can forego the rest of your silly 100% stuff on the body. value is 100: left=pixels: The left position of the window. ALT, CTRL, SHIFT, ESC). The stop() method works for all jQuery effect functions, including sliding, fading and custom animations. pixelDepth. Its content can also be defined either as static HTML or dynamically loaded with AJAX. on("resize", function(event){ console. The split() method does not change the original string. Meh, You can use jQuery, but You can subscribe to the window resize event like this: $(window). I need this because if I just put two conditions - if width is for 50px bigger than div and if height is for 50px bigger than div, W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Nov 3, 2009 · It's better than window. If one value is given, the element is scaled the same Learn how to create a three column layout with CSS, using either grid, flexbox or float properties. You will also learn how to use semantic HTML elements to structure your web page. resize(function() { //resize just happened, pixels changed }); You can view a working demo here, it takes the new height/width values and updates them in the page for you to see. text. jQuery width() and height() Methods. The size of a text area is specified by the cols and rows attributes W3Schools offers free online tutorials, references and exercises in all the major languages of the web. $(window). /* Get the element you want displayed in fullscreen mode (a video in this example): */. jQuery Event Methods. resize(). To get the width of the screen, use the property. If the content is larger than the minimum width, the. If you have a header you can also do some fun things like take it into account by using the calc function in CSS. Bootstrap includes 260 glyphs from the Glyphicon Halflings set. However, the image will keep its aspect ratio (the proportional relationship between the image's width Learn how to create a modal box with CSS and JavaScript in this tutorial from W3Schools. icon) */. To make the images flexible, simply add max-width:100% and height:auto. The cursor indicates something is to be moved. This tutorial will show you how to use the max-width, height, and picture properties to make your images fit any device. The HTML <picture> element gives web developers more flexibility in specifying image resources. Sets or returns the CORS settings of an image. slideUp ( speed,callback ); The optional speed parameter specifies the duration of the effect. Similarly it makes no sense to use window. The width() method sets or returns the width of an element (excludes padding, border and margin). It To allow users to resize the text (in the browser menu), many developers use em instead of pixels. width(); // New width. Read about initial In jQuery, most DOM events have an equivalent jQuery method. The W3Schools online code editor allows you to edit code and view the result in your browser Animated Collapsible (Slide Down) To make an animated collapsible, add max-height: 0, overflow: hidden and a transition for the max-height property, to the panel class. Trigger the resize event for the selected elements: $ ( selector ). Method. The blur () method triggers the blur event, or attaches a function to run when a blur event occurs. The location object contains information about the current URL. width. sw-resize. The onmouseover event is often used together with the onmouseout event, which occurs when the mouse pointer leaves the element. var elem = document. Syntax: $ ( selector ). complete. Tip: This method is often used together with the focus () method. First, use CSS to create a modal window (dialog box), and hide it by default. #navbar {. More examples below. The availHeight property returns the height minus interface features like the Windows Taskbar. resize() to get every time the width/height actually changes, like this: $(window). As you can see you can resize the window even. g. Returns the total height of the screen. width() ); }); The onresize event occurs when the browser window has been resized. The value of the matchMedia () method can be any of the float: right; } /* Add responsiveness - on screens less than 580px wide, display the navbar vertically instead of horizontally */. Tip: To get the size of an element, use the clientWidth, clientHeight, innerWidth , innerHeight , outerWidth , outerHeight , offsetWidth and/or offsetHeight properties. The split() method returns the new array. step 2: Make sure that your browser screen should be not in 'maximize' mode. Learn how to use jQuery, a popular JavaScript library, to add interactivity and functionality to your web pages. It makes it easier to place elements on the page. The <textarea> tag defines a multi-line text input control. The width attribute specifies the width of an iframe. Many web pages are based on a grid-view, which means that the page is divided into columns: Using a grid-view is very helpful when designing web pages. The min-width property defines the minimum width of an element. To support versions of IE that are less than 9, you will want to use attachEvent . resize ( function ) Try it. The scroll () method triggers the scroll event, or attaches a function to run when a scroll event occurs. getElementById("myvideo"); /* When the openFullscreen () function is executed, open the video in fullscreen. This can be done with pure CSS and does not even require media queries. You must pass a function to the event: $ ( "p" ). The load () method attaches an event handler to the load event. May 29, 2015 · The poster wanted to use php to identify that the screen size was of a specific width from a value passed to it from jquery, then it would create link to parallax js filename. . Then, use JavaScript to slide down the content by setting a calculated max-height, depending on the panel's height on different screen sizes: Definition and Usage. Here we will show three different methods: 1. So, the default size of 1em is 16px. innerHeight. As of jQuery version 1. The cursor indicates that an edge of a box is to be moved right (east) ew-resize. Tip: Use the height property to set or return the value of the height attribute in an iframe. The optional callback parameter is a function to be executed after the sliding completes. Sets or returns the value of the border attribute of an image. Which one is called, depends on the parameters. height. move. The problem is, on 1st time page load, there is a blank space below the div like Picture 1, and when I resize window the space disappear like you can see on Picture 2. 1em is equal to the current font size. The width property sets or returns the value of the width attribute in an iframe element. As a minor side note: popups are quite annoying, is there another way you could do this? – Definition and Usage. height: calc(100vh - 50px); } This will give you 100% of the viewport height, minus 50px for your header. The cursor indicates that an edge of a box is to be moved down and left (south/west) Play it ». click ( function () {. Use style. Indicates a bidirectional resize cursor. You can also define how much an element is scaled in z-direction. The availHeight property returns the height of the user's screen. The default text size in browsers is 16px. Learn jQuery Tutorial Reference W3Schools offers a wide range of services and products for beginners and professionals, Open a new window, and resize Nov 26, 2011 · Now the table does resize prettily when the window size is changed. Sep 23, 2015 · Since you are trying to call this function on the resize of the window, you will want to bind the function to the window and not to the document. Definition and Usage. } float: right; display: block; } } /* The "responsive" class is added to the topnav with JavaScript when the user clicks on the icon. Scale values can be given as one value, two values, or three values. The availHeight property returns the height in pixels. scrollTo(500, 0); Try it Yourself ». // action goes here!! Learn jQuery Tutorial Reference W3Schools offers a wide range of services and products for beginners and professionals, Open a new window, and resize The setTimeout() is executed only once. Returns the bit depth of the color palette for displaying images. The scale property allows you to change the size of elements. addEventListener('resize', myResizeTheCanvasFn) or onresize = myResizeTheCanvasFn because it handles EVERY case of the canvas resizing, even when it's not related to the window resizing. 205. padding: 20px 10px !important; /* Use !important to make sure that JavaScript doesn't override the padding on small screens */. In addition to resize text and images, it is also common to use media queries in responsive web pages. I would like to know which dimension is getting bigger/smaller - width or height. However, the keypress event is not fired for all keys (e. Background Images. You can also try the examples yourself and see the results. The split() method splits a string into an array of substrings. The Window Location Object. se-resize. Note that we must include prefixes for different browsers, as they don't support the requestFullscreen method Example. The top left corner will not be moved (it stays in its original coordinates). As a thank you, you should include a link back to Glyphicons whenever possible. @media screen and (max-width: 580px) {. This example displays the browser window's height and width (NOT including toolbars/scrollbars): The W3Schools online code editor allows you to edit code and view the result in your browser Mar 27, 2017 · JavaScript. Syntax: Parameter: This method accepts a single parameter function which is optional. Returns whether or not the browser is finished loading an image. matchMedia () method returns a MediaQueryList object representing the results of the specified CSS media query string. The location object is accessed with: window. If you need repeated executions, use setInterval() instead. Image Modal (Advanced) This is an example to demonstrate how CSS and JavaScript can work together. Note: There is also a jQuery Event method called load. /* The "responsive" class is added to the topnav with JavaScript when the user clicks on the icon. How to create a top navigation bar with JavaScript and CSS? This tutorial from W3Schools shows you how to make a responsive and stylish menu that can fit different screen sizes and devices. The W3Schools online code editor allows you to edit code and view the result in your browser W3Schools offers free online tutorials, references and exercises in all the major languages of the web. animate () Runs a custom animation on the selected elements. However, the containing div of the table can also be resized in width by a jQuery animation, and I haven't found a way to resize the table with it-- it just stays stagnant in its original width. scrollTo(0, 500); Try it Yourself ». location or just location. Use the keydown () method to also check these keys. If the browser screen is in 'maximize' mode, you need to first click the maximize button (present either at right or left top corner) and un-maximize it. This tutorial from W3Schools shows you step by step examples and explanations of different ways to achieve a responsive and modern layout for your web pages. Jul 14, 2012 · You can use . HTML Table - Responsive Colspan (On Window Resize) I've created a table that works responsively across various screen sizes, with columns appearing and collapsing as desired to suit the different devices on which it can be loaded. ready will ever be triggered - The ready event on document is fired once when the document is ready, but you are attaching this event when the user resize the window (event which will be fired after the ready event). Media queries are used to determine the width and height of a viewport to make web pages look good on all devices (desktops, laptops, tablets, phones, etc). The cursor indicates that an edge of a box is to be moved up (north) The following table lists all the jQuery methods for creating animation effects. The resizeBy() method resizes a window by the specified amount, relative to its current size. border. This event works with elements associated with a URL (image, script, frame, iframe), and the window object. Tip: Use the height property to set or return the value of the height attribute of an image. Use glyphicons in text, buttons, toolbars, navigation, or forms: W3Schools offers free online tutorials, references and exercises in all the major languages of the web. The load event occurs when a specified element has been loaded. Then, use a JavaScript to show the modal window and to display the image inside the modal, when a user clicks on the image: Jul 12, 2015 · It is very unlikely that your callback for $(document). innerWidth, window. The onmouseover event is similar to the onmouseenter event. delay () Sets a delay for all queued functions on the selected elements. The event occurs when a button is pressed down. IE only: height=pixels: The height of the window.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. The height() method sets or returns the height of an element (excludes padding, border and margin). I think the best you can do is make the window large enough and deal with minor changes in your CSS (get a center-center). You will also find many examples and exercises to practice your skills. The cursor indicates that an edge of a box is to be moved down (south) Play it ». innerWidth and window. Glyphicons Halflings are normally not available for free, but their creator has made them available for Bootstrap free of cost. It can take the following values: "slow", "fast", or milliseconds. The keypress event is similar to the keydown event. The load () method loads data from a server and puts the returned data into the selected element. min-width property has no effect. A responsive grid-view often has 12 columns, and has a total width of 100%, and will shrink and expand as you resize the browser window. Note: This method moves the bottom right corner of the window by the specified number of pixels defined. div {. crossOrigin. The size can be calculated from pixels to em using this formula: pixels /16= em. click (); The next step is to define what should happen when the event fires. This class makes the topnav look good on small screens (display the links vertically instead of horizontally) */. It represents the browser's window. Default is no. All global JavaScript objects, functions, and variables automatically become members of the window object. Global variables are properties of the window object. May 21, 2013 · What I want is the div and the img inside to auto resize with window resize. . The cursor indicates that help is available. Note: The content box is the box in which content can be placed, meaning the border box minus the padding and border width. The user cannot resize the element: Play it » both: The user can resize both the height and width of the element: Play it » horizontal: The user can resize the width of the element: Play it » vertical: The user can resize the height of the element: Play it » initial: Sets this property to its default value. clearQueue () Removes all remaining queued functions from the selected elements. The scroll event occurs when the user scrolls in the specified element. Note: This prevents the value of the width property from becoming smaller than min-width. If the background-size property is set to "contain", the background image will scale, and try to fit the content area. Image max-width:100% and height:auto works in IE7, but not in IE8 (yes, another weird IE bug). Learn how to create responsive images that adapt to different screen sizes and resolutions using CSS. border instead. 7, the on () method is the new replacement for the bind (), live () and delegate () methods. height(); // New height. If (" ") is used as separator, the string is split between words. Feb 2, 2024 · ResizeObserver. Specifies the function to run when the resize event is triggered. The Window displays content in a modal or non-modal HTML window. resize () Try it. topnav. Not supported in HTML5. Depending on the browser, the load event may not trigger if the image is cached (Firefox and IE). The Window is part of Kendo UI for jQuery, a professional grade UI library with 110+ components for building modern and feature-rich Oct 17, 2011 · However, you do not need to know the resolution of the display, because changing it causes the (pixel) width of the window to change, which can be detected using the methods others have described: $(window). This way the browser can choose the image that best fits the current view and/or device. Even the document object (of the HTML DOM) is a Sep 30, 2012 · I have a little problem with window resizing using jQuery's function . Scroll the document to the vertical position 500: window. One issue I'm having, however, regards the `colspan` element. Use the clearTimeout() method to prevent the function from starting. Do you want to create a stunning slideshow for your web page? Learn how to use JavaScript and HTML to display a series of images in a dynamic and responsive way. Aug 28, 2012 · 17. Description. The border box encompasses the content, padding, and border. This tutorial covers how to use Bootstrap classes to adjust the size, shape, alignment, and responsiveness of your images. help. This tutorial covers the basics of jQuery, such as selecting elements, manipulating the DOM, handling events, and using AJAX. Sets or returns the value of the alt attribute of an image. Optional. Global functions are methods of the window object. The <textarea> element is often used in a form, to collect user inputs like comments or reviews. With media queries you can define completely different styles for different browser sizes. The cursor indicates that an edge of a box is to be moved down and right (south/east) Play it ». The <picture> element contains one or more <source> elements, each referring to different images through the srcset attribute. You want the size of the canvas itself, not the size of the The onmouseover event occurs when the mouse pointer enters an element. stop ( stopAll,goToEnd ); The optional stopAll parameter specifies whether also the animation queue should be cleared or not. The answer was not to use the php example the poster gave, but to use jquery only solution to identify screen size and open parallax js file. log( $(this). This property can also return the width of an image that has been styled with CSS (See More Examples). To use the php example you would have send the value retrived from $(window Description. The width attribute specifies the width of an image. n-resize. To fix this, you need to add width:auto\9 for IE8. A modal box is a pop-up window that can display any HTML content, such as text, images, forms, etc. @media screen and (max-width: 600px) {. The HTML <picture> Element. Learn how to use Bootstrap to create responsive and stylish images for your web pages. Eg. Why there is space in Picture 1 and how can I fix it, tks so much :) The on () method attaches one or more event handlers for the selected elements and child elements. // This will execute whenever the window is resized. Follow the step-by-step tutorial from W3Schools, the world's largest web developer site. Web pages should not leave out information to fit smaller devices, but rather adapt its content to fit any device: It is called responsive web design when you use CSS and HTML to resize, hide, shrink, enlarge, or move the content to make it look good on any screen. The width property sets or returns the value of the width attribute of an image. The keypress () method triggers the keypress event, or attaches a function to run when a keypress event occurs. This method brings a lot of consistency to the API, and we recommend that you use this method, as it simplifies the jQuery code base. Returns the color resolution (in bits per pixel) of the screen. Attach a function to the resize event: $ ( selector ). Dec 12, 2023 · ResizeObserver allows you to write a single piece of code that takes care of both scenarios. Example. The ResizeObserver interface reports changes to the dimensions of an Element 's content or border box, or the bounding box of an SVGElement. bk wp nb xg dp yz ju ao ko qs